Skip to content

Commit 46d34c6

Browse files
authored
cloudrun_service: examples -> samples test migration (GoogleCloudPlatform#17443)
1 parent b5b629b commit 46d34c6

12 files changed

Lines changed: 103 additions & 80 deletions

mmv1/products/cloudrun/Service.yaml

Lines changed: 89 additions & 66 deletions
Original file line numberDiff line numberDiff line change
@@ -69,95 +69,118 @@ sweeper:
6969
- region: "us-central1"
7070
- region: "europe-west1"
7171
- region: "europe-north1"
72-
examples:
72+
samples:
7373
- name: 'cloud_run_service_basic'
7474
primary_resource_id: 'default'
75-
vars:
76-
cloud_run_service_name: 'cloudrun-srv'
77-
test_env_vars:
78-
project: 'PROJECT_NAME'
75+
steps:
76+
- name: 'cloud_run_service_basic'
77+
resource_id_vars:
78+
cloud_run_service_name: 'cloudrun-srv'
79+
test_env_vars:
80+
project: 'PROJECT_NAME'
7981
- name: 'cloud_run_service_gpu'
8082
primary_resource_id: 'default'
81-
vars:
82-
cloud_run_service_name: 'cloudrun-srv'
83-
test_env_vars:
84-
project: 'PROJECT_NAME'
83+
steps:
84+
- name: 'cloud_run_service_gpu'
85+
resource_id_vars:
86+
cloud_run_service_name: 'cloudrun-srv'
87+
test_env_vars:
88+
project: 'PROJECT_NAME'
8589
- name: 'cloud_run_service_sql'
8690
primary_resource_id: 'default'
87-
vars:
88-
cloud_run_service_name: 'cloudrun-srv'
89-
cloud_run_sql_name: 'cloudrun-sql'
90-
deletion_protection: 'true'
91-
test_vars_overrides:
92-
'deletion_protection': 'false'
93-
oics_vars_overrides:
94-
'deletion_protection': 'false'
95-
ignore_read_extra:
96-
- 'autogenerate_revision_name'
91+
steps:
92+
- name: 'cloud_run_service_sql'
93+
resource_id_vars:
94+
cloud_run_service_name: 'cloudrun-srv'
95+
cloud_run_sql_name: 'cloudrun-sql'
96+
vars:
97+
deletion_protection: 'true'
98+
test_vars_overrides:
99+
'deletion_protection': 'false'
100+
oics_vars_overrides:
101+
'deletion_protection': 'false'
102+
ignore_read_extra:
103+
- 'autogenerate_revision_name'
97104
- name: 'cloud_run_service_noauth'
98105
primary_resource_id: 'default'
99-
vars:
100-
cloud_run_service_name: 'cloudrun-srv'
101-
test_env_vars:
102-
project: 'PROJECT_NAME'
106+
steps:
107+
- name: 'cloud_run_service_noauth'
108+
resource_id_vars:
109+
cloud_run_service_name: 'cloudrun-srv'
110+
test_env_vars:
111+
project: 'PROJECT_NAME'
103112
- name: 'cloud_run_service_multiple_environment_variables'
104113
primary_resource_id: 'default'
105-
vars:
106-
cloud_run_service_name: 'cloudrun-srv'
107-
test_env_vars:
108-
project: 'PROJECT_NAME'
109-
ignore_read_extra:
110-
- 'autogenerate_revision_name'
111-
exclude_docs: true
114+
exclude_basic_doc: true
115+
steps:
116+
- name: 'cloud_run_service_multiple_environment_variables'
117+
resource_id_vars:
118+
cloud_run_service_name: 'cloudrun-srv'
119+
test_env_vars:
120+
project: 'PROJECT_NAME'
121+
ignore_read_extra:
122+
- 'autogenerate_revision_name'
112123
- name: 'cloud_run_service_secret_environment_variables'
113124
primary_resource_id: 'default'
114-
vars:
115-
cloud_run_service_name: 'cloudrun-srv'
116-
secret_id: 'secret'
117-
test_vars_overrides:
118-
# for backward compatible
119-
secret_id: '"secret" + randomSuffix'
120-
test_env_vars:
121-
project: 'PROJECT_NAME'
122-
ignore_read_extra:
123-
- 'autogenerate_revision_name'
124-
exclude_docs: true
125+
exclude_basic_doc: true
126+
steps:
127+
- name: 'cloud_run_service_secret_environment_variables'
128+
resource_id_vars:
129+
cloud_run_service_name: 'cloudrun-srv'
130+
secret_id: 'secret'
131+
test_vars_overrides:
132+
# for backward compatible
133+
secret_id: '"secret" + randomSuffix'
134+
test_env_vars:
135+
project: 'PROJECT_NAME'
136+
ignore_read_extra:
137+
- 'autogenerate_revision_name'
125138
- name: 'cloud_run_service_secret_volumes'
126139
primary_resource_id: 'default'
127-
vars:
128-
cloud_run_service_name: 'cloudrun-srv'
129-
secret_id: 'secret'
130-
test_vars_overrides:
131-
# for backward compatible
132-
secret_id: '"secret" + randomSuffix'
133-
test_env_vars:
134-
project: 'PROJECT_NAME'
135-
ignore_read_extra:
136-
- 'autogenerate_revision_name'
137-
exclude_docs: true
140+
exclude_basic_doc: true
141+
steps:
142+
- name: 'cloud_run_service_secret_volumes'
143+
resource_id_vars:
144+
cloud_run_service_name: 'cloudrun-srv'
145+
secret_id: 'secret'
146+
test_vars_overrides:
147+
# for backward compatible
148+
secret_id: '"secret" + randomSuffix'
149+
test_env_vars:
150+
project: 'PROJECT_NAME'
151+
ignore_read_extra:
152+
- 'autogenerate_revision_name'
138153
- name: 'cloud_run_service_probes'
139154
primary_resource_id: 'default'
140-
vars:
141-
cloud_run_service_name: 'cloudrun-srv'
155+
steps:
156+
- name: 'cloud_run_service_probes'
157+
resource_id_vars:
158+
cloud_run_service_name: 'cloudrun-srv'
142159
- name: 'cloud_run_service_readiness_probe'
143160
primary_resource_id: 'default'
144-
vars:
145-
cloud_run_service_name: 'cloudrun-srv-rp'
146-
test_env_vars:
147-
project: 'PROJECT_NAME'
161+
steps:
162+
- name: 'cloud_run_service_readiness_probe'
163+
resource_id_vars:
164+
cloud_run_service_name: 'cloudrun-srv-rp'
165+
test_env_vars:
166+
project: 'PROJECT_NAME'
148167
- name: 'cloud_run_service_multicontainer'
149168
primary_resource_id: 'default'
150169
min_version: 'beta'
151-
vars:
152-
cloud_run_service_name: 'cloudrun-srv'
153-
test_env_vars:
154-
project: 'PROJECT_NAME'
170+
steps:
171+
- name: 'cloud_run_service_multicontainer'
172+
resource_id_vars:
173+
cloud_run_service_name: 'cloudrun-srv'
174+
test_env_vars:
175+
project: 'PROJECT_NAME'
155176
- name: 'cloud_run_service_iap'
156177
primary_resource_id: 'default'
157-
vars:
158-
cloud_run_service_name: 'cloudrun-srv'
159-
test_env_vars:
160-
project: 'PROJECT_NAME'
178+
steps:
179+
- name: 'cloud_run_service_iap'
180+
resource_id_vars:
181+
cloud_run_service_name: 'cloudrun-srv'
182+
test_env_vars:
183+
project: 'PROJECT_NAME'
161184
virtual_fields:
162185
- name: 'autogenerate_revision_name'
163186
description: |

mmv1/templates/terraform/examples/cloud_run_service_basic.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_basic.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44

55
template {

mmv1/templates/terraform/examples/cloud_run_service_gpu.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_gpu.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44

55
metadata {

mmv1/templates/terraform/examples/cloud_run_service_iap.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_iap.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44

55
metadata {

mmv1/templates/terraform/examples/cloud_run_service_multicontainer.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_multicontainer.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44
provider = google-beta
55

mmv1/templates/terraform/examples/cloud_run_service_multiple_environment_variables.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_multiple_environment_variables.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44

55
template {

mmv1/templates/terraform/examples/cloud_run_service_noauth.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_noauth.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11

22
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
3-
name = "{{index $.Vars "cloud_run_service_name"}}"
3+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
44
location = "us-central1"
55

66
template {

mmv1/templates/terraform/examples/cloud_run_service_probes.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_probes.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44

55
template {

mmv1/templates/terraform/examples/cloud_run_service_readiness_probe.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_readiness_probe.tf.tmpl

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,5 @@
11
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
2-
name = "{{index $.Vars "cloud_run_service_name"}}"
2+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
33
location = "us-central1"
44

55
metadata {

mmv1/templates/terraform/examples/cloud_run_service_secret_environment_variables.tf.tmpl renamed to mmv1/templates/terraform/samples/services/cloudrun/cloud_run_service_secret_environment_variables.tf.tmpl

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@ data "google_project" "project" {
22
}
33

44
resource "google_secret_manager_secret" "secret" {
5-
secret_id = "{{index $.Vars "secret_id"}}"
5+
secret_id = "{{index $.ResourceIdVars "secret_id"}}"
66
replication {
77
auto {}
88
}
@@ -21,7 +21,7 @@ resource "google_secret_manager_secret_iam_member" "secret-access" {
2121
}
2222

2323
resource "google_cloud_run_service" "{{$.PrimaryResourceId}}" {
24-
name = "{{index $.Vars "cloud_run_service_name"}}"
24+
name = "{{index $.ResourceIdVars "cloud_run_service_name"}}"
2525
location = "us-central1"
2626

2727
template {

0 commit comments

Comments
 (0)